Understanding the Persische Sprache: An Overview
The persische sprache, commonly known as Persian or Farsi, belongs to the Indo-Iranian branch of the Indo-European language family. It has a rich literary tradition dating back over a thousand years and serves as the official language of Iran, as well as a major language in Afghanistan (where it is called Dari) and Tajikistan (where it is known as Tajik).
Historical Significance
- Ancient roots: Persian evolved from Old Persian, the language of the Achaemenid Empire around 500 BCE.
- Literary heritage: Classical Persian literature includes masterpieces by poets such as Rumi, Hafez, and Ferdowsi.
- Influence on other languages: Persian has contributed vocabulary to many languages, including Urdu, Turkish, and Arabic.
Geographic Distribution and Speakers
Approximately 110 million people worldwide speak the persische sprache. It is the mother tongue of the majority in Iran and a significant language in neighboring countries.
- Iran: Persian (Farsi) is the official language and used in government, media, and education.
- Afghanistan: Dari Persian is one of the two official languages alongside Pashto.
- Tajikistan: Tajik Persian, written in Cyrillic script, is the official language.
Linguistic Features of the Persische Sprache
The persische sprache has unique linguistic characteristics that distinguish it from other Indo-European languages, making it an intriguing language to learn.
Alphabet and Script
- Persian alphabet: Uses a modified Arabic script consisting of 32 letters.
- Right-to-left writing: Persian is written from right to left.
- Distinctive letters: Persian includes four additional letters not found in Arabic (پ, چ, ژ, گ).
Grammar and Syntax
- Subject-Object-Verb (SOV) order: Typical sentence structure places the verb at the end.
- No grammatical gender: Persian nouns and pronouns do not have gender distinctions.
- Verb conjugations: Persian verbs are conjugated based on tense and person, but are generally simpler than many European languages.
Vocabulary and Loanwords
- Rich vocabulary: Persian has a vast lexicon influenced by Arabic, French, and English.
- Loanwords: Many Persian words have been adopted by neighboring languages and vice versa.
